    On Tuesday, July 18, 2017, the Group on Student Affairs (GSA) - Committee on Student Diversity Affairs (COSDA) hosted the webinar “Free Speech in the Landscape of Diversity”. During this 60-minute webinar, representatives from AAMC member institutions will discuss the legal parameters of constitutionally protected speech and the role of institutional leaders in enabling the exercise of 1st amendment rights while ensuring safe space in the learning environment. Panelists will also discuss the legal precedent from past cases with suggested strategies for handling difficult free speech issues.

    By the end of this webinar participants will be able to:

    • Understand the parameters of free speech and the implications for leaders in academic medicine
    • Anticipate the potential impacts of silence in response to problematic speech, incidents, or activities
    • Demonstrate promising practices for leveraging free speech to support marginalized and targeted populations
    • Develop an incident response plan that enables free speech while maintaining a welcoming and inclusive medical school environment
